Positions: Rightfielder, Catcher and Second Baseman
Bats: Unknown • Throws: Unknown
Born: March 21, 1855 in Philadelphia, PA us
Died: August 30, 1915 in Burlington, NJ
Buried: Odd Fellows Cemetery, Burlington, NJ
Debut: September 4, 1875 (Age 20-167d, 311th in major league history)
Last Game: September 16, 1876 (Age 21-179d)
Rookie Status: Exceeded rookie limits during 1876 season
Full Name: William K. Coon
